Bill Wyman Diagnosed with Cancer

Bill Wyman

Former Rolling Stones bassist Bill Wyman has revealed he’s been diagnosed with prostate cancer. Wyman reported the news on his website, saying the disease was caught early.

“Bill has been diagnosed with prostate cancer. He is undergoing treatment and is expected to make a full recovery as it was caught in the early stages,” the statement read.

Wyman left the Rolling Stones in 1993 and has been focusing on his own band, Bill Wyman’s Rhythm Kings. His most recent solo effort, Back to Basics, was released last summer.
